Owner Narrative

BRAKE LINE IS RUSTED THRU AND LEAKING. I HAVE LIVED IN THE RUST BELT OF MICHIGAN ALL OF MY LIFE (49YRS) AND HAVE OWNED MANY OLD / HIGH MILEAGE VEHICLES. IN THE PAST I WAS A LICENSED AUTOMOTIVE MECHANIC. IN ALL OF MY EXPERIENCE I HAVE NEVER SEEN BRAKE LINES RUSTED OUT THIS BAD ON A 10YR OLD VEHICLE WITH 130,000 MILES. I HAVE IN THE PAST OWNED A 20YR OLD TRUCK WITH NEAR 200,000 MILES AND THE LINES ON THAT TRUCK LOOKED NEARLY NEW WHEN I SOLD IT. IN THIS CASE, I DO NOT KNOW IF THE PREMATURE RUSTING IS DUE TO POOR MATERIALS OR THE LOCATION OF THE LINES. THE LEAK IS LOCATED WHERE THE LINES ARE MOUNTED TO THE TOP OF THE FRAME, IN THE PROXIMITY OF THE FRONT EDGE OF THE DRIVER'S DOOR. IN THIS LOCATION THEY APPEAR TO BE MORE EXPOSED TO SALT SPRAY COMING OFF OF THE FRONT WHEEL THEN THEY WOULD BE IF THEY WERE MOUNTED TO THE INSIDE WALL OF THE FRAME. SEVERAL ONLINE FORUMS HAVE REVEALED THAT THIS IS A COMMON PLACE THAT THE BRAKE LINES RUST THRU ON THIS MODEL TRUCK. IN MY HUMBLE OPINION THIS IS A PREMATURE CONDITION FOR A VEHICLE OF THIS AGE AND MILEAGE. ESPECIALLY CONSIDERING THE REST OF THE TRUCK IS IN EXCELLENT CONDITION FOR ITS YEARS. *TR
